I'm guessing they could be borrowed locally I have a Salvo Rat and a Heiser. They are pretty much equal in light output and beam spread. ![]() I did have the opportunity to subjectively compare the Rebreather World LED 5 watt and my Heiser recently. Unfortunately, it was a dry test as I wasn't able to borrow the light. However, the 5W RBW LED light put the Heiser to shame. I could barely tell the Heiser was on (~100 feet out). 5W LED was displaying about a 5 foot diameter spot of light that was several magnitudes (difference of night and day) brighter than my Heiser. Beam spread looked pretty good too as we shot the back wall of a steel building (~100 feet). As others have noted, the attachment point leaves a lot to be desired but there's nothing stopping someone from having a different delrin cap made.
